Help us help you, post all relevant information. Not having sound does not give us much to work from, we need at the very least your audio card name, the best would be output of:

Code: Select all

lspci
Type that in a terminal window (Alt + F2, type gnome-terminal). You could also just google yourself, try using "audio card ubuntu", replace audio card with the name lspci gives you.
